Ticket: Stale-cache postmortem sign-off needed before Friday's eng sync. Quick recap: the Mosswell catalog service kept serving old prices for about six hours because cache invalidation messages got dropped when the Fernet queue hiccuped. We've added a TTL ceiling of 15 minutes and a consistency checker that compares cache against source every hour. Draft postmortem is in the shared folder — please skim before the sync. To close this out, we need sign-off from the person named below.

signatory, yahog-badug: Quenix Ulaael

Note for the new contractor: the FareTrial pricing experiment pipeline fails if the variant config and the holdout split are committed separately, because CI validates them as a pair. Always land both files in one commit, then rerun the gate. If the gate still fails, quote the trace token shown below when you ask for help.

build token for tawif-bahip: htk31_68bba16e1afabfef4ecc69408c06f16

HANDOVER: Log sampling on Chirpwell gateway

Chirpwell emits ~40k lines/min at peak, mostly heartbeat noise. We sample INFO at 1%, keep WARN and above at 100%. Sampling config lives in the Fogbank sidecar, not the app itself — don't touch app logging levels. If storage alerts fire, drop INFO sampling to 0.5% first. New folks: read the sampling doc before changing anything. Questions about the sampler go to the owner listed below.

approver of tafop-yafof = Briael Belix

## Runbook: Flaky Integration Tests — Ledgerpost Payments

Plugin authors: if your integration suite against Ledgerpost intermittently fails on the settlement step, it is almost always a sandbox clock skew issue, not your plugin. Retry once with the `--sync-clock` flag before filing anything. Tests that fail twice in a row should be reported with the full harness log attached. To reproduce the sandbox environment locally, boot the harness with the configuration values shown below.

config for tagaf-bawif:
[norok]
host = norok.ordinworks.local
user = norok_svc
database = norok_prod